/wisdom - CYNIC Philosophical Wisdom
"The dog speaks truth from the well of human thought" - φ-bounded at 61.8%
Quick Start
/wisdom <philosophical question or topic>
What It Does
Synthesizes wisdom across 19 philosophical phases and 73 engines:
| Category | Phases | Traditions |
|---|---|---|
| Western | 27-35 | Analytic, epistemology, ethics, metaphysics |
| Eastern | 37 | Buddhist, Daoist, Vedanta |
| Continental | 38 | Phenomenology, existentialism, critical theory |
| Formal | 39, 41 | Modal logic, decision theory, mathematics |
| Applied | 36, 44 | Bioethics, environmental, law, economics |
| Global | 43 | African (ubuntu), Islamic, Latin American |
| Pragmatic | 42 | Peirce, James, Dewey, Whitehead |
| Cognitive | 45 | Embodied cognition, perception, emotion |
Output
- Relevant Phases: Which philosophical domains apply
- Perspectives: Views from each tradition
- Connections: Cross-domain insights
- Synthesis: φ-bounded integration
- CYNIC Stance: The dog's provisional position

Implementation
Run the philosophy demo script:
node scripts/demo-philosophy-bridge.mjs
Or use the philosophy bridge directly:
import {
getRelevantPhases,
enhanceWithPhilosophy,
getPhilosophicalGrounding
} from './packages/core/src/qscore/index.js';
// Find relevant philosophical domains
const phases = getRelevantPhases('your question here');
// Get philosophical grounding for a dimension
const grounding = getPhilosophicalGrounding('PHI', 'COHERENCE');
